QphoX is looking for a hands-on Production Technician (Electronics Assembly) to join our Engineering team in developing and manufacturing advanced electro-optical systems for quantum computing applications.
In this role, you will be responsible for assembling, testing, and troubleshooting advanced electronic and electro-optical hardware. This position is ideal for someone with strong practical electronics assembly experience who wants to grow into a broader production engineering role. As our products and manufacturing processes mature, you will increasingly contribute to process improvements, manufacturing documentation, and scaling production.
No previous experience in quantum engineering or quantum technology is required. In fact, we actively encourage candidates from electronics, manufacturing, mechatronics, and other hands‑on technical backgrounds to apply. We will teach you what you need to know about our technology, the practical skills and experience you bring are what matter most for this role.
Joining a dynamic team of engineers, scientists, and technicians, you will play a key role in transforming innovative quantum technologies into reliable products. You will work at the intersection of electronics, optics, mechanics, and manufacturing, helping to bring cutting‑edge hardware from prototype to production.
You will be involved in:- Assembling electronic and electro‑optical systems, including PCB soldering, cable harnesses, and precision mechanical assemblies.
- Building, testing, troubleshooting, and repairing assemblies and subsystems according to established procedures and quality standards.
- Supporting prototype builds, pilot production, and new product introduction activities.
- Performing functional testing, diagnostics, and failure analysis using laboratory and production equipment.
- Identifying assembly issues and contributing to improvements in product quality, manufacturability, and production efficiency.
- Creating and maintaining assembly documentation, work instructions, and production records.
- Monitoring inventory levels and coordinating material requirements to support production schedules.
- Collaborating with multidisciplinary engineering teams to improve assembly processes and manufacturing workflows.
- Gradually taking ownership of production engineering activities, including process optimization, production tooling, and manufacturing scalability.
- MBO/HBO/BSc in Electronics, Electrical Engineering, Mechatronics, Manufacturing Engineering, or a related technical field, or equivalent hands‑on experience.
- 2-5 years of hands‑on experience assembling, soldering, testing, and troubleshooting electronic products in a laboratory or manufacturing environment.
- Strong hands‑on PCB soldering skills, including through‑hole and fine‑pitch SMD components.
- Experience assembling electronic systems, cable harnesses, and precision electro‑mechanical hardware.
- Experience using laboratory and production equipment such as oscilloscopes, multimeters, power supplies, and other electronic test equipment.
- Ability to read and interpret electrical schematics, assembly drawings, bills of materials, and technical documentation.
- Strong attention to detail with a methodical, organized, and quality‑focused approach.
- Good communication and collaboration skills.
- Good organizational and planning skills to achieve goals on time.
- A willingness to learn new technologies and develop into a broader production engineering role.
